内容提要
Cloudflare Tunnel(前 Argo Tunnel)提供内网穿透服务,但由于官方节点有限,连接性可能受限。社区提出通过前置代理提高速度的方案,Xiaomage 和 Asutorufa 的方法经过测试有效。用户可通过 Docker 镜像或手动编译实现,需设置环境变量以确保功能正常。
关键要点
-
Cloudflare Tunnel(前 Argo Tunnel)提供内网穿透服务,但官方节点有限,可能影响连接性。
-
社区提出通过前置代理提高速度的方案,Xiaomage 和 Asutorufa 的方法经过测试有效。
-
用户可以通过 Docker 镜像或手动编译实现前置代理,需设置环境变量以确保功能正常。
-
在 Docker 配置中,必须设置环境变量 TUNNEL_TRANSPORT_PROTOCOL=http2。
-
官方不支持前置代理特性,推荐使用 QUIC 作为传输协议。
延伸问答
Cloudflare Tunnel是什么?
Cloudflare Tunnel(前 Argo Tunnel)是一种内网穿透服务,允许用户通过Cloudflare网络接入服务。
为什么Cloudflare Tunnel的连接性可能受限?
由于Cloudflare Tunnel官方节点分布有限,某些时空/场景下可能会面临连接性挑战。
如何通过前置代理提高Cloudflare Tunnel的速度?
用户可以使用Xiaomage和Asutorufa的方法,通过设置前置代理来提高Cloudflare Tunnel的速度。
使用Docker镜像实现前置代理需要注意什么?
在Docker配置中,必须设置环境变量TUNNEL_TRANSPORT_PROTOCOL为http2,以确保功能正常。
Cloudflare官方对前置代理的态度是什么?
Cloudflare官方不支持前置代理特性,推荐使用QUIC作为传输协议。
如何手动编译Cloudflare Tunnel?
用户可以通过克隆仓库并使用命令'make cloudflared TARGET_ARCH=amd64 TARGET_OS=linux'来手动编译Cloudflare Tunnel。